Dave Donaldson

Critical thinking in software development

Search

Advertisement

Subscribe

Technorati

View blog authority
View blog reactions

My Tweets

  • @hkarthik GoW2 will support up to 10 in multiplayer. An improvement from 8, but I wish they would've doubled it.
  • @hkarthik Weekly GoW2 matches work for me, but I already know I'll be on every night anyway.
  • Played a couple hours of Gears of War co-op tonight with @fallenrogue. Trying to get back in form for Nov 7.

Microsoft Manual of Style for Technical Publications

Wednesday, March 26 2008

Back when I posted about UserName or Username?, my friend Jennifer left a comment about a book named Microsoft Manual of Style for Technical Publications. I'd never heard of it, but if you knew Jennifer you'd know that it's *not* surprising she knew about it.

Anyway, I've been doing lots of API work lately (as usual) and figured it might be good to have some sort of reference on hand for stuff like UserName or Username and was thinking of picking up this book. It's got pretty good reviews; does anyone out there have it? Is it worth picking up?

Similar Posts

  1. TechEd 2005 Recap
  2. Every Beginning Has An End (And Tattoos)
  3. Going Independent

4 comment(s) so far

Dave, I picked up a copy of this book a few years ago...geesh, must have been late 90s I think. It's a good book, and in the whole scheme of things, it's only $20, right?

I can't speak to the book in question, but for API design guidelines (including naming conventions), I'd look at picking up a copy of Framework Design Guidelined by Krzysztof Cwalina and Brad Abrams (if you don't have it yet) before a technical writing book. It's fantastic.

http://www.amazon.com/Framework-Design-Guidelines-Conventions-Development/dp/0321246756/
(Version 2 will be out in September)

And to answer this question, page 40 suggests that it should be UserName, and specifically not Username. :-) Personally, I tend to go with Username regardless because UserName just doesn't sit well with me.

Xander - Yep, the Framework Design Guidelines book is one of my favorites and I'm really looking forward to the 2nd edition. But I think a technical writing book could be a useful companion.

And as much as I love the Framework Design Guidelines book, I think most agree it has the UserName usage wrong.

dave, this book i believe was internally developed at msoft to guide their own internal publications...it's the only book in my opinion that gives guidance and standards on what items are called what in the user interface.

Post your comment

Comment